DESCRIPTION:Density functionals are mostly seen as a valuable tool in elec
 tronic structure calculations. Hidden behind this success\, and also with 
 a promising potential\, are methods that can be developed starting with de
 nsity functional theory.\nThe structure of the talk is the following.\n# R
 ecalling the Hohenberg-Kohn theorem\, the Kohn-Sham model\, and the adiaba
 tic connection.\n#  Judging density functional approximations.\n# Generali
 zing the Kohn-Sham model: defining other model Hamiltonian.\n# Giving up d
 ensity functionals: the Overhauser model\, energy extrapolation.
